Overcoming a scored crankshaft damaged by rear seal

Soon I'll need a new clutch, and as the old one has oil fouling it, I just know the rear crankshaft seal will be rock-hard from oil-change abuse (former owner) and will have worn a nice groove into the crank's boss.

In the past I've found you can get over these sort of problems by either tapping the seal in a little further (if there is room for this to occur) or conversely not installing it to full depth. The reasoning here is, the 'new' position will cause the new seal lips to run on a smooth part of the crank-boss with the groove positioned between the seal lips..

Has anyone tried this with a 5SFE?
